“Vedanta Aluminium’s Water Storage Facility Overflows Due to Heavy Rains in Odisha”

Overflow Incident at Lanjigarh Alumina Refinery

Vedanta Aluminium’s Lanjigarh alumina refinery in Odisha experienced an overflow of its water storage facility on September 15, caused by extreme rainfall. The flooding impacted nearby agricultural areas, according to a statement from Vedanta.

Vedanta’s Response to the Breach

Vedanta is “actively addressing” the issue, with the company working to mitigate the damage caused by the overflow. The incident occurred due to rising water levels and pressure in the facility’s catchment area, which led to the breach.

No Injuries or Losses Reported

Fortunately, there were no injuries or loss of livestock as a result of the flooding. Vedanta assured that the refinery’s operations remain unaffected and continue in compliance with all regulatory standards.

Red Mud Storage Facility Remains Safe

The company confirmed that the red mud storage facility, which holds waste from alumina processing, was not damaged during the incident.
